"The capacity to recover quickly from difficalties; toughness"

I often hear this definition related to chidren whenever something happens to them, but if we really take the definition of the word resilient and look at it closely, are children really as resilient as we peg them to be?

When a child moves a lot, they are often called resilient for being able to "adapt quickly" to the new envorment they have been put in. Do we not notice that when that child is older, they have trouble staying in one place for a long time or they have trouble making friends and trusting others?

When their parents get divorced, sometimes the children are seen as resilient because they were just "so easy about it". Their parent's did not notice that they had started to seclude themselves in their room because they were also dealing with the loss of their family system.

Children may seem like they are coping well in the moment, but in reality they may be struggling with whatever is going on in their lives. Make sure to ask them if they are okay too, if you are going through it as a parent, they are going through it with you and may not have the words to express how they feel so it may come across as a behavior change or a lack of attention and focus.

If you notice these things it may be time to bring them in to see a therapist. They may even voice that they want or need to talk to someone, LISTEN to them!

OI is a genetic disease where your bones are weak and break easily, yes, just like in the movie Unbreakable.

This disease looks different for everyone, there are so many differant types from 1-4. Some types even make the whites of your eyes have a blue tinge. It can also manifest in differant parts of the body, for example, mine manifest in my legs, the left to be exact. I have broken other bones in my body, but the left leg has had over 10.

Some people "grow out of breaking" as they get older, depending on what type you have, some end up in wheelchairs, some people are average sized and some are little people.

We may be fragile, but we are sure fiesty! Happy Wishbone Day!

Being at teacher can be an amazing career, but it can also be stressful, especially these days. Here are a few things that could help you destress.
1. Keep track of the successes students may have, it can be a great way of seeing the progress you are making as a teacher, as well as the progress your students are making. Kind of like a gratitude journal.
2. Take time to breath. Just being able to find five minutes to yourself can help you reset and go back refreshed.
3. Take a mental health day! It is OK to take a day off every now and then!!

Grief...it can be ugly, hard, excruciating....but it can also be beautiful, cathartic, or peaceful.

Personally, grieving the loss of my best friend of 18 years has been a lot of those things. I've struggled to find the balance of taking care of myself, as well as taking care of those around me, including my clients.

It's important that we give ourselves the space to feel all of the feelings that we need to feel in order to heal, wheather it be to cry yourself to sleep or laugh at a memory that has randomly popped into your head.

Here are a few things that you can do to cope with the loss of a loved one:
1) Create a memory jar.
2) Write in a journal.
3) Talk about your loss.

Even when the calls stop and people stop checking on you, remember that there is always a friend or even a therapist with an open heart and a listening hear ready to help you walk through your process of grief. 💛💜
